As retail excitement around the listing of China’s best-known humanoid maker, Unitree Robotics, reaches fever pitch, skeptics are questioning how long it will take before these robots can move beyond running and acrobatics to perform genuinely useful work.
The Hangzhou-based startup priced its IPO at 150.8 yuan ($22.4) a share, raising $900 million and valuing the company at 61 billion yuan, or about $9 billion.
Investors expect a big first-day pop from Unitree, when its shares start trading on Shanghai’s STAR market later this month, making it the first humanoid robot maker to list on the mainland.
Unitree’s offering saw record retail demand in Shanghai’s STAR market, with the online tranche oversubscribed more than 5,000 times, translating to a historically low lot-winning rate of 0.018%. Its IPO also attracted strategic investors including AI startup DeepSeek.
A Unitree-linked pre-IPO perpetual contract on Hyperliquid was trading at roughly four times its IPO price as of Friday, as investors turn to crypto-derivative exchanges to bet on stocks before trading begins.
Celebrated for throwing kung fu kicks and bouncing back from knockdowns, Unitree’s robots still face questions over whether the technology can scale commercially, with AI and software constraints unresolved.
“For these humanoid robots, to be honest, they’re fascinating. They can dance and all that – but never seen them doing any real housework,” said Hao Hong, managing partner of Lotus Asset Management.
In its prospectus, Unitree said that progress for large-scale commercial adoption may be slower than expected, as robotic hands are still not precise or durable enough for sustainable use.

Hong noted that retail investors are piling in partly because there are so few humanoid robotics companies to invest in.
Dominik Pross, equity analyst at VP Bank, says even advanced humanoid robots can typically handle only a small number of tasks – and for just a few hours before having to recharge their batteries. Most humanoid models run for up to four hours while sitting idle.
“Robots have to be specifically trained for each and every task entrusted to them, even the simplest,” he said, adding that complex everyday activities are not yet within reach.
More robotics listings are set to follow. Unitree rival AgiBot and Leju Robotics are seeking to go public in Hong Kong and Shenzhen, respectively. LimX Dynamics founder Will Zhang told CNBC last month that “listing is a must.”
Humanoid economics
Lower-cost manufacturing has helped China pull ahead of global rivals in robotics.
Wood Mackenzie expects the global humanoid robot fleet to grow more than 90% annually through 2035 to surpass 10 million units. Annual shipments are projected to top 4 million by then. China is already the dominant player, accounting for more than 70% of global industrial robot installations and nearly 90% of all humanoids deployed last year, according to the research firm.
Average humanoid robot prices have plunged 93% between 2020 and 2025 to $58,000, according to Wood Mackenzie. The firm projects that Unitree’s $16,000 flagship G1 model costs just $82 a year in electricity to run for eight hours a day, but says wider adoption could add pressure to electricity systems already stretched by AI data centers.
SemiAnalysis estimates that Unitree has cut the pre-tax price of its G1 EDU model – a customizable one built for research – by more than 45% since last year to $27,300, while maintaining a 67% gross margin.
Falling robot prices and Chinese government support – including investing in domestic manufacturers’ shift from labor-intensive work to automation – are helping fuel interest and attracting fund into the emerging sector, said Linda Sui, founder of research firm Smart Analytics Global. While higher production volumes helped bring down costs, it will take time to test the robots’ return on investment, Sui said.
Analysts say Unitree’s edge lies in its manufacturing scale and cost structure. Unitree’s revenue more than quadrupled last year, but first-quarter adjusted profit fell more than 52% as spending on R&D and marketing rose.
Skeptics say much of Unitree’s current demand is still concentrated in research and demonstrations. Nearly three-quarters of its humanoid revenue came from research and education in the first nine months of 2025, while corporate tours made up more than half of its still-small industrial business, a company filing showed.
“Unlike many early-stage robotics companies, the Unitree story is backed by real revenue growth,” said Jeff Ko, chief analyst at CoinEx. Still, he said, Unitree’s lofty $9 billion valuation – over 200 times last year’s earnings – was pushed even higher in crypto markets, pointing to a speculative element.
Robot politics
The IPO frenzy held up even after the U.S. moved to ban imports of foreign-made humanoid and four-legged robots last month, a move seen as targeting Chinese technology products.
Unitree may be “particularly exposed,” deriving 13% of its revenue last year from the U.S., according to SAG.
Unitree’s lower-cost robots have become a go-to choice for research humanoids at U.S. universities, but some researchers are unfazed about new restrictions because small-batch imports for testing and development remain exempt. Unitree’s four-legged robots were also used in U.S. state correctional systems and military settings, according to the House Select Committee on China, raising national security concerns.

Another major geopolitical risk is the possibility that Chinese robotics companies could lose access to Nvidia’s hardware and software stack, said SAG’s Sui. China’s industry leaders are among the early users of Nvidia’s platforms for powering robots.
“Chinese robot producers are not yet in a position to do without Western components completely,” said VP Bank’s Pross.
But China’s dominance in rare earths, used in the actuators and motors of humanoid robots, gives the country’s players significant leverage over global peers, said Dien Wang, an analyst at Bernstein.
While the humanoid robotics industry has a long way to go, the potential market opportunity has led to Tesla CEO Elon Musk doubling down on robotics, converting EV production lines at the company’s Fremont factory to make Optimus humanoid robots. Production is expected to start later this year.
Some researchers argue Unitree isn’t just a humanoid bet. Humanoids are Unitree’s largest business, but quadruped robots still account for a sizable share. Purpose-built robots can be cheaper and more reliable in repetitive industrial settings, while humanoids are best-suited for unpredictable and less structured environments, they say.
